2012-11-08 25 views
2

在magento中可以有职责分离(SOD)吗?例如,用户只能搜索产品并将其放入购物车,而另一个只能批准订单并继续进行付款流程。将职责分离到Magento

+0

这不是集成在Magento中。你正在寻找一个完成的模块,还是你想自己实现这个? – Alex

回答

0

一种“内置”方法是让第一批用户搜索并订购,但将订单置于待审查状态。对于第二个用户,可以创建限制批准订单的后端用户。但是,那么你的客户将有权访问你的后端的一部分。

在一个自己的模块中,您可以在前端进行此批准。

+0

我正在寻找(如果存在)成品模块。 我的想法是“超级”客户可以在另一个表格(即SOD_Table)中创建与他的ID相关的其他种类的“隔离客户”。 使用该表的“超级”客户可以添加一些授权对象。当“隔离客户”导航到该网站,对于Magento的是像他是“超级用户”的ID是普通用户,在某些页面,我可以做一个查询到SOD_Table检查,如果用户可以看到或不这一页。 我不确定我的想法是否是完美的解决方案... – SnT

+0

这是一个程序员常见问题,因此搜索Magento模块将会成为焦点话题。 – Alex

+0

好的,我明白了。你能否告诉我在哪里搜索?谷歌似乎没有帮助我... – SnT